Abstract :
In 2002 ENVISAT with the advanced SAR (ASAR) as one important instrument was launched. As compared to the preceding SARs on ERS-1 and ERS-2 the ASAR has additional functionality with many different modes. Important aspects of the ASAR include the alternating polarization modes for quasi simultaneous acquisition of data at two different polarizations, and beam-steering capability, which permits to acquire data at different incidence angles. In this paper the use of the ENVISAT ASAR for land cover information retrieval is discussed. For multi-incidence angle data a coefficient to characterize the incidence angle dependence is proposed.
